Brookholme, Beverley

Beverley has all of the attractions of a busy market town combined with a rich cultural heritage. It is situated just eight miles north of Hull, and twelve miles west of the North Sea coast, and enjoys good road and rail links.

The town is famous for its Minster, which dominates the skyline. Beverley grew uparound this landmark and received its first charter in 1129. A walk through the town can lead along Toll Gavel, Butcher Row, Hengate and Wednesday Market – just some of the surviving medieval streets.
Beverley is a major shopping destination for the region, with its mix of well-known high street names and independent retailers. The range of restaurants, pubs and cafés is equally impressive. Beverley Racecourse and the annual music festivals add to the town’s character.
The home of the country’s oldest state school, Beverley Grammar School, the town offers several infant, primary and secondary schools as well as options for further education.
